Illinois State Police Activate Emergency Snow Plan
Illinois State Police address minor crashes while the emergency snow plan is in effect.
Illinois State Police, headquartered in Chicago, has set an emergency plan in motion for dealing with the anticipated increase in traffic accidents during the current storm. According to the ISP alert system, "ISP District Chicago has activated the Emergency Snow Plan. All PDO (Property Damage Only) crashes should exchange information and report within 10 days."
